National Center for Hydrology and Meteorology

Issue Date: 14th July, 2022

Issue Time: 5:30 PM

Most places in the country have been experiencing mostly dry weather and above normal temperatures during the past two weeks. This can be attributed to the break in the monsoon caused by the influence of the low pressure system and the monsoon trough position among others. Maximum temperature observed was an average of 2.6 °C above the long term normal for July 2022. Today the maximum temperature remained above normal by 4.2 °C. However, no extreme has been reported so far.

For the next few days, the dry weather conditions during day time and above normal temperatures are likely to continue. Public is advised to take necessary precautions.   

The monsoon trough is likely to shift to its normal position and normal monsoon rain is expected from next week. 

 

Updates will be provided if there are significant changes in the forecast.
